Kofa National Wildlife Refuge
● ClosedKofa National Wildlife Refuge, located in Yuma, Arizona, is a stunning park and tourist attraction that offers visitors a chance to disconnect from the hustle and bustle of everyday life and immerse themselves in the beauty of nature. Established in 1939 for the protection of desert bighorn sheep, the refuge spans over 80 percent wilderness, providing ample opportunities for outdoor recreation and exploration. Visitors to Kofa National Wildlife Refuge can enjoy the vast landscape and solitude of the desert, where they may encounter a variety of wildlife such as badgers, foxes, ground squirrels, and kangaroo rats. The refuge is home to numerous mammal species, many of which are nocturnal and active during the cooler night hours.

Palm Canyon, Kofa N.W.R.
● OpenPalm Canyon, Kofa National Wildlife Refuge is a peaceful park located in Yuma, Arizona, offering visitors a chance to disconnect from the hustle and bustle of daily life and immerse themselves in the beauty of nature. The refuge provides a variety of recreational opportunities, from wildlife observation to backpacking and photography. Visitors can stop by the Refuge Headquarters/Visitor Center in Yuma to plan their visit, browse exhibits, and pick up maps and brochures. Located 40 miles north of Yuma, the refuge offers a vast landscape and solitude that allows for a unique outdoor experience. Visitors are advised to come prepared with plenty of water, snacks, sunscreen, and insect repellent, as well as appropriate clothing for the season. The refuge roads are not regularly maintained, so it is recommended to have a four-wheel drive vehicle for exploring the area.
